如果我想要深入的學習計算機目標跟蹤方向的內容,應該從哪個方面開始入手,比如說看什麼書?
01-28
計算機、研究方向,計算機科學與技術.,本人計算機有一定編程基礎,但是對目標跟蹤不是很了解。
目標跟蹤這邊做研究的話用的最多的是matlab,其次是python和c++,如果你的編程基礎好,就不需要看編程語言的書,如果基礎不好,那麼就需要去看書學一學編程了。
下面這兩個截圖是我在做目標跟蹤分享的時候給大家的一些建議,有機會你可以去找找我當時講的視頻,對照這兩頁來聽。第一頁是你需要關注的重要會議和重要大牛和研究團隊,第二個是剛入門一定要看的文章和可以關注的網頁。
最重要的建議: 多看paper,多跑代碼。
另外歡迎關注我的專欄,目標跟蹤演算法看到問題就這麼沉了,有點鬱悶,所以,最近我一直也在看書,在對面C和C++都有了一定的基礎之後,我一直在看計算機目標跟蹤方向的論文,截至到目前位置,看了10多篇論文吧,其中認真深入研究的有2-3篇,包括知識面的擴展,以及各種細節問題的探究,但是感覺還是毫無進展,希望懂的同學給點幫助。
光流,特徵點檢測,haar分類器,boost演算法,mean shift, 有本書叫learning opencv ,看看吧,雖然老了點
我覺得大概分兩步吧。先弄清楚一些傳統演算法,meanshift,tld,kcf。這三個都是很經典的。把這三個弄清楚以後再看一些深度學習相關的跟蹤演算法,這個主要參考上面說的知乎專欄什麼的就可以了
學opencv
額,先看《計算機網路》(推薦機械工業的外翻版),了解計算機網路的七個層面。然後從物理層入手,往上直到應用層。同時對每個層面進行拓展。
然後開始接觸硬體,具體到晶元,電容等等的運行原理以及運行機制,隨後接觸系統,包括電腦系統,手機系統。在然後就是路由器,交換機。並且非常熟練的掌握各種語言,以及各個開發平台。以及要對電子信號有深入研究。這樣不論是電腦定位以及手機定位都能搞定。當然最直接的辦法還是,做一個定位功能的木馬,對目標進行實時定位。但是怎麼才能做一個這樣的木馬呢?上面所有的還是必須要學的。推薦閱讀:
※那麼我想知道那些計算機語言的創始人是如何創造這門語言的?
※如何看待某託管在 GitHub 的前端開源項目關閉 Issue 欄目的行為?
※為什麼機械硬碟隨機讀取性能和連續讀寫性能差那麼多?
※C 語言之美(一)